imageHere at Strength With In Me Foundation (S.W.I.M) we know that what we do can saves people’s lives, but we can only be succeed if the people who need our help, know about our inner-strength and the infinite we power we possess inside us.
To do this we need to spread the word to help women all over the world to understand, through our authenticity and candidness, that they are not alone.
One of the best ways we can do this is by telling the stories of real women; gathering the voices of real women who have not just survived Domestic Abuse but have gone on to thrive. We feel it’s better coming from you, so if you’re a survivor of any type of Domestic Violence and are ready to empower the world by saying #CanYouHearUsNow? then we want to hear from you.
Record your story onto your phone or laptop and tell the world:
•Who you are
•What you have survived
•What you are most proud of today
•End your recording by asking ‘Can you hear me now?’
The purpose of your recording is to stand up to domestic abuse with defiance. You may be the child, sibling or parent of a Domestic Abuse victim. You may be 19-years old and out of a coercive control situation. You may have escaped Domestic Abuse 30-years ago or you may be the bereaved mother of a woman murdered by her husband.
If successful, your video will be instrumental in empowering women the world over. So please, be real, be proud and be you.
